About Airdrop
Ducat is a decentralized protocol designed to bring stablecoin infrastructure natively to the Bitcoin network. It governs the creation and redemption of UNIT Collateralised Debt Positions (CDPs), allowing users to mint stable assets backed by Bitcoin. At the core of Ducat’s governance is the DUCAT token, which is built using Bitcoin’s Runes protocol. This token operates through a consensus system based on ordinal inscriptions, enforced by a Multi-Party Computation (MPC) network and verified via a dedicated indexer. As a result, the system achieves both decentralization and enhanced security.
Currently, most stablecoins exist on Ethereum or Tron. They rely on centralized collateral such as US Treasuries or bridged assets, which exposes users to regulatory risk. For example, tokens like USDT and USDC depend on bank-held assets. Others, like DAI or Ethena, involve centralized exchanges and custodians. These models lack the transparency and decentralization that crypto was meant to offer.
Therefore, Ducat introduces a BTC-native stable unit backed by permissionless smart contracts. This model supports censorship resistance while ensuring responsible collateralization. Moreover, it removes the need for external custodians. As Bitcoin programmability expands, TVL in the BTC-Fi sector has surge, growing over 300% year-on-year. However, Bitcoin still lacks native liquidity tools. Ducat fills this gap with a protocol that is efficient, secure, and aligned with Bitcoin’s core values.
